Training Program in Construction Management
San Francisco
African American Chamber of Commerce
The San Francisco African American Chamber of Commerce has established a Training Program in Construction Management, Construction Inspection and Construction Testing. The six-week Saturday Training Workshops will be for transportation projects such as Caltrans, the San Francisco Municipal Transportation Agency, San Francisco Department of Public Works etc. The Program is administered by the Asian Business Institute and targeted to the African American Community and other disadvantaged communities.
Classes will be at the Westbay Community Center, Fillmore & Eddy Streets, from 8 a.m. to 4 p.m. starting Saturday, Oct. 4, 2009. Those who complete the program will receive a Caltrans certificate that can be used for City agencies. Applicants must be high school graduates, preferably with construction work, math and drafting backgrounds. Contractors and builders are also welcome. There are seven class positions left in this class, the only private Caltrans class like this in California. Meetings with City agencies have already begun to match every graduate with a position in construction.
